Output e6663f024e0003e56a3dd72eb3db47a81e85d8fdb371d39c0daa6b7481348d74:0

value
136105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c0f101eaa4bd3722841094c6883065c4e293ab8 OP_EQUAL
address
3JqP1CdCKHhXxaBVWHysBJ2Df8Gopzr73B
transaction
e6663f024e0003e56a3dd72eb3db47a81e85d8fdb371d39c0daa6b7481348d74
confirmations
174128
spent
true